PETALING JAYA: Malaysians may breathe easy again in the next week or so if cloud-seeding operations which began yesterday result in rain that will wash away the haze.
Besides that, the Meteorological Services Department also predicted that the South-West Monsoon winds, which blew the acrid smoke from forest fires in Sumatra to Peninsular Malaysia, would be replaced by south-easterly winds.
